Role Overview
We are seeking a motivated Junior QA Engineer to support the testing of SCORM-based
eLearning courses within our custom Learning Management System (LMS). The ideal candidate
will have basic QA knowledge, strong attention to detail, and a willingness to learn
SCORM/LMS testing processes.

Key Responsibilities
  • Assist in testing SCORM packages (SCORM 1.2 ) integrated with our custom LMS.
  • Verify course behaviors such as completion tracking, scoring, navigation, resume behavior, and progress.
  • Test course functionality across multiple browsers and devices.
  • Validate communication between SCORM course runtime and LMS (tracking data, manifest structure).
  • Report and track defects using bug tracking tools (e.g., Jira, Azure DevOps).
  • Collaborate with developers, instructional designers, and other QA team members on issue resolution.
  • Participate in writing test cases, test checklists, and testing documentation.
  • Perform regression, functional, and UI/UX testing for LMS features when required.
